CVE-2026-14603
The WowOptin: Next-Gen Popup Maker WordPress plugin before 1.4.38 does not have proper authorization on a REST endpoint, allowing unauthenticated users to disable all of the site's opt-in forms and insert new template-based opt-in rows into the database.
